How do professional players concile weight training, specifically for the legs, with frequent on-table training.
Assuming a schedule of daily on-table training, is legs training with weights needed/productive, or not?
Which stategy is generally used, given of course that each body reacts differently to training?

Weight training for the legs is crucial at the higher level. It is best to do about 3 weight sessions a week. This could be focused during the off season.

You need to develop strength through weight training which will then increase your ability to move faster and more efficiently.
